Find the sale price when the original price is $37.00 and the discount rate is 44%.
nexus9112 [7]
Sale price = original price - discount
discount = 44% of original price = 44% of $37 = 0.44 x 37 = $16.28

Sale price = $37 - $16.28 = $20.72

BESTIES PLEASE HELP ASAP WILL GIVE POINTS AND BRAINLIEST. Express as a trinomial (2x-6) (x-4)
zaharov [31]

Answer:

2x² - 14x + 24

Step-by-step explanation:

Use the FOIL method (First, Outside, Inside, Last).

First, multiply the first term of both parenthesis:

2x * x = 2x²

Next, multiply the outside terms of both parenthesis:

2x * -4 = -8x

Then, multiply the inside terms of both parenthesis:

-6 * x = -6x

Finally, multiply the last terms of both parenthesis:

-6 * -4 = 24

Combine like terms:

2x² - 8x - 6x + 24

2x² (-8x - 6x) + 24

2x² (-14x) + 24

2x² - 14x + 24 is your answer.
